In the grand tapestry of modern perfumery, certain creations transcend mere fragrance to become philosophical statements. They are not simply concoctions of aromatic molecules but rather olfactory narratives, inviting the wearer on a journey of the senses and the mind. Hermès, a maison whose very foundation is built upon the art of travel—from its origins in equestrian saddlery to its iconic silk scarves depicting far-flung locales—was uniquely positioned to create such a scent. When Voyage d'Hermès was introduced in 2010, it arrived not with a thunderous roar but with the quiet, assured confidence that has long defined the house. It was a departure from the prevailing trends of potent, gourmand, or intensely oud-based compositions, offering instead a vision of clarity, movement, and intellectual elegance.

The creation of Voyage d'Hermès fell to the master perfumer Jean-Claude Ellena, who at the time was the in-house nose for Hermès, a tenure that produced some of the most revered fragrances of the 21st century. Ellena's philosophy, often described as a form of olfactory watercolour, prioritizes transparency, minimalism, and the evocation of sensation over literal representation. With Voyage, he sought to capture not a destination, but the very essence of travel itself—the liminal space between departure and arrival, the thrill of the unknown, and the comfort of familiar objects in a new context. This conceptual approach positions the fragrance as a shared experience, deliberately marketed as unisex, a scent for the individual rather than for a prescribed gender.

The inspiration is palpably abstract. It is not the scent of a specific place, like a beach in Tahiti or a market in Marrakech. Instead, it is the scent of potentiality. It evokes the crisp air rushing past an open window, the cool metallic gleam of a travel flask, the steam rising from a cup of restorative tea, and the subtle, woody aroma of a well-loved piece of luggage. It is a fragrance built on paradoxes: it is both bracing and comforting, familiar and novel, immediate and lingering. This abstract quality is precisely what has cemented its place as a modern classic, a scent for the thinking person who appreciates nuance over noise.

Within the fragrance community, Voyage d'Hermès is regarded with a particular reverence. It is often cited as a masterpiece of minimalist perfumery and a quintessential example of Ellena's genius. Its cultural impact lies in its quiet rebellion against olfactory excess. In an era demanding ever-greater projection and longevity, Voyage makes a case for the beauty of subtlety and the allure of a personal scent aura. It is a fragrance one wears for oneself, a private luxury that nonetheless communicates a sense of refined taste and intellectual curiosity to those fortunate enough to enter its orbit. It is, in every sense, the scent of sophisticated motion.

The Nose Behind the Scent

The scent was composed by the legendary Jean-Claude Ellena during his celebrated tenure as the in-house perfumer for Hermès (2004-2016). Ellena is renowned for his minimalist, transparent, and evocative style, with other masterpieces including Terre d'Hermès, the Un Jardin series, and Cartier Déclaration.

Scent Journey

1
Opening 0-30 min

An electrifying and effervescent burst of sharp, zesty lemon and cool, metallic cardamom. The initial impression is akin to a sophisticated, ice-cold gin and tonic, instantly refreshing and invigorating the senses with its bright, spicy character.

2
Heart 1-2 hrs

The vibrant opening gracefully subsides into a more serene heart. A transparent, aqueous green tea note emerges, creating a sense of calm and clarity. The spices persist but are softened, mingling with airy green and floral facets that lend an abstract, spacious quality to the composition.

3
Drydown 4+ hrs

The final stage is a masterclass in subtlety. The fragrance settles into a soft, comfortable skin scent composed of clean white musk and smooth, light-hued woods. It is a reassuring and intimate finish, retaining a whisper of the initial spiciness while wrapping the wearer in a veil of understated elegance.

The Family

Voyage d'Hermès Parfum Hermès

A richer, warmer, and more concentrated version released in 2012. It amplifies the woody and amber facets and introduces a more pronounced rose note, offering enhanced longevity and a different texture.

🔍 Similar Fragrances

Déclaration Cartier

Also created by Jean-Claude Ellena, it shares a prominent, signature cardamom note, though Déclaration is often perceived as spicier and more complex.

Eau Parfumée au Thé Vert Bvlgari

Shares a similar clean, minimalist aesthetic centered around a refreshing tea note, though it leans more citrusy and less spicy.

Gypsy Water Byredo

Evokes a similar feeling of chic, woody freshness with juniper and lemon, appealing to a similar minimalist sensibility, albeit with a sweeter, vanilla-inflected base.
